Database Evolution: Adapting to the Demands of Big Data

Databases evolve at a rapid pace to accommodate the ever-growing volume and velocity of information. Traditional relational databases, once sufficient for handling moderate data sets, now face significant limitations in managing the scale and complexity of big information. To overcome these roadblocks, database systems are undergoing a fundamental shift, incorporating new architectures, models and processing capabilities.

This evolution is driven by the need for databases to effectively handle massive quantities of data, perform complex operations in real time, and provide understanding that drive business.

  • NoSQL databases have emerged as a popular alternative to relational architectures, offering flexibility and performance advantages for handling unstructured and semi-structured data
  • NewSQL databases aim to combine the best of both worlds, providing the reliable guarantees of relational databases with the efficiency of NoSQL systems.
  • Serverless database services offer on-demand scalability and cost-effectiveness, enabling organizations to scale their database infrastructure as needed.

As big data continues to grow in volume, velocity and nuance, database evolution will continue to be a ongoing process. The future of databases lies in their ability to evolve and meet the ever-changing demands of big data analytics, machine learning, and other computationally-demanding applications.
